Academic Policies Guide for University of Idaho

Understanding your university's specific academic rules is crucial for success. Below are key policies at University of Idaho that directly relate to your GPA. These are for general guidance and should always be verified with your official academic advisor or the university registrar.

Academic Honors (Dean's List & Latin Honors)

The University of Idaho awards Latin honors at graduation based on cumulative GPA thresholds. Cum Laude requires 3.5 to 3.69, Magna Cum Laude requires 3.7 to 3.84, and Summa Cum Laude requires 3.85 or above. The Dean’s List recognizes full-time undergraduates who earn a semester GPA of 3.5 or higher in at least 12 graded credits across all 10 colleges. The U of I Honors Program offers thesis options and specialized seminars for Vandals pursuing advanced academic work in natural resources, engineering, and the liberal arts.

Academic Probation and Suspension

At the University of Idaho, undergraduate students must maintain a minimum cumulative GPA of 2.0 for good academic standing. Students below 2.0 are placed on academic probation and must meet with their advisor in the Academic Advising Center. The College of Engineering and the College of Natural Resources may have additional standards for their respective programs. Failure to achieve a 2.0 term GPA during probation for two consecutive semesters can result in suspension from the university.

Course Repetition and Grade Replacement

The University of Idaho allows undergraduates to repeat courses for grade improvement when the original grade is C or below. The higher grade replaces the original in GPA calculation, with a maximum of 15 credits eligible for repetition. Students in engineering and natural resources programs commonly use this policy to strengthen their foundational knowledge. Consult your academic advisor before repeating, as restrictions may apply based on course prerequisites and major requirements.

How University of Idaho Calculates GPA

The University of Idaho uses a standard 4. 0 scale with full plus/minus grading on the semester system. The calculation follows the standard formula: multiply each course's grade point value by its credit hours, sum all quality points, then divide by total credits attempted.
